Ticket: temporary site access during Maplecourt renovation. New starters should report to the portacabin offices at the Elder Yard annex while the main building is closed. Desks are hot-desk only; lockers are by the kitchenette. The annex gate is card-controlled, but cards for new joiners take up to five days to arrive. Until then, use the keypad at the pedestrian gate. The current entry code is shown below.

badge for tahog-kagaf: bdg-KV-0

Welcome to the team. Please note that responsibility for the seat-map renderer used by the Bellhaven Theatre booking system has been formally reassigned. This component covers SVG layout generation, accessibility labeling of seats, zoom behavior, and pricing-tier overlays. All defect reports, rendering-accuracy questions, and schema changes to venue layout files must be reviewed before merge. To avoid confusion during onboarding, direct every renderer-related question to a single accountable person. As of this week, that person is:

approver of bawig-bahop = Norir Istion Jordor Belael

## Changelog — AddrSnap v2.3.0

Renamed `ADDRSNAP_KEY` to `ADDRSNAP_SUGGEST_TOKEN` to distinguish the suggestion-service credential from the geocoder credential added in v2.2. Old name is no longer read; there is no fallback. Widget fails closed with a console warning if the token is missing. Reviewers: confirm docs and sample envs were updated everywhere. Deployments must replace the old entry in their env file with the following line:

sealed setting: LEDGER_TOKEN20=6148d35bbb480b0ab79e

**Q: When does a canary deploy get auto-promoted in Larkspur Deploy?**

A: Promotion requires the canary slice to run clean for thirty minutes: error rate under 0.5%, p99 latency within 10% of baseline, and zero paging alerts. Any breach triggers automatic rollback; manual overrides need two approvals. If the gating service itself is down, the release manager can unlock the emergency override vault using the recovery passphrase shown directly below.

unlock words, kafog-tajof: ulador-ulaael-kasvan